Overview

This three-day course equips IT professionals with the practical skills and knowledge required to secure Windows Server environments across on-premises, hybrid, and multi-cloud infrastructures.

Learners will explore the core security capabilities of Windows Server 2019, 2022, and 2025, including modern enhancements such as secured-core server, Azure Arc integration, and Hotpatching. The course focuses on strengthening identity protection, securing administrative access, protecting data, and implementing industry-aligned security baselines.

By combining hands-on exercises with real-world scenarios, this course enables learners to confidently design, implement, and manage a secure Windows Server platform that aligns with Microsoft best practices and modern security requirements.

Learning objectives

By the end of this course, learners will be able to:

  • Configure and implement secured-core server features including virtualization-based security and secure boot
  • Harden Hyper-V hosts and virtual machines
  • Enable Azure Arc for centralised management across hybrid and multi-cloud environments
  • Configure Azure Automanage and implement Hotpatch updates
  • Apply Microsoft security baselines using Group Policy and OSConfig
  • Protect identities using password policies, Credential Guard, and authentication silos
  • Secure services using managed service accounts
  • Apply least privilege principles to secure server administration
  • Manage local administrator passwords using Windows LAPS
  • Deploy and manage a public key infrastructure using Active Directory Certificate Services
  • Secure data access using permissions and encrypted SMB connections
  • Protect data at rest using BitLocker and Encrypting File System
  • Configure advanced auditing policies
  • Monitor server security posture using Microsoft Defender for Servers

Course Outline

Module 1: Building a secure platform

This module introduces the foundational security features of Windows Server and how to establish a hardened platform.

  • Review Windows Server editions and security capabilities
  • Configure secured-core server features
  • Protect virtual machines using platform security controls

Module 2: Updating Windows and hardening the operating system

Learn how to maintain secure and up-to-date server environments using modern servicing and hybrid management tools.

  • Review Windows Server servicing options
  • Configure hybrid integration with Azure Arc
  • Implement Windows Server Hotpatch
  • Apply security baselines to harden servers

Module 3: Protecting identities

Explore identity protection strategies and authentication controls to reduce the risk of compromise.

  • Understand identity management in Windows Server
  • Manage computer accounts securely
  • Configure authentication policies and controls
  • Harden Kerberos and restrict NTLM usage
  • Secure Windows services using managed service accounts

Module 4: Secure administration

This module focuses on implementing least privilege and securing administrative access.

  • Understand groups and group scopes
  • Plan and implement secure administration strategies
  • Assign privileges using user rights
  • Use groups to manage administrative roles
  • Delegate administrative tasks securely
  • Configure Windows LAPS
  • Secure privileged access

Module 5: Deploying and managing certificates

Gain the skills to implement and manage encryption using a public key infrastructure.

  • Review encryption technologies
  • Understand public key infrastructure concepts
  • Deploy Active Directory Certificate Services
  • Manage certificate templates
  • Deploy and manage certificates
  • Use the central certificate store with IIS

Module 6: Data security

Learn how to secure data both at rest and in transit using built-in Windows Server technologies.

  • Configure NTFS permissions for secure file systems
  • Implement Dynamic Access Control
  • Secure shared folder access
  • Configure SMB signing and encryption
  • Implement SMB over QUIC
  • Protect data using Encrypting File System
  • Deploy and manage BitLocker

Module 7: Advanced auditing and monitoring

Understand how to track, audit, and monitor security events across your server environment.

  • Understand auditing concepts and strategy
  • Configure advanced auditing policies
  • • Integrate with Azure Monitor
  • • Audit Windows PowerShell activity
